HEROIC Announces Changes Ahead of Bounty Finals

HEROIC updates its roster for the upcoming Bounty Finals while providing insights on player nilo's situation.

HEROIC has confirmed that Pavle “Maden” Bošković will replace Andrey “tN1R” Tatarinovich at the upcoming Bounty Finals as tN1R is facing visa issues. Meanwhile, there was an update on Linus “nilo” Bergman, who is currently undergoing personal challenges, making it difficult for him to adjust to the Tier 1 scene. HEROIC stated, “While we intended for Linus to be part of the starting line-up, we remain committed to supporting him in his return.”

The updated HEROIC roster for the Bounty Finals includes:

  • Yasin “xfl0ud” Koç
  • Álvaro “SunPayus” García
  • Linus “LNZ” Holtäng
  • Simon “yxngstxr” Boije
  • Pavle “Maden” Bošković (Stand-in)

They will be competing in the Bounty Finals from January 23-26 in Copenhagen, and fans are excited to see how this new lineup will perform.
